During the celebration of the National Holidays this July 28, the president of the Peruvian Episcopal Conference (CEP), Mons Miguel Cabrejos, made an urgent call to “recover hope in the wealth of Peru.”

I statement released on July 24, on behalf of the bishops, the prelate expressed that hope must be understood not as passive waiting, but as “an active attitude to build a better world,” following the thoughts of Pope Francis.

Archbishop Trujillo also emphasized the need to be builders of hope in the midst of the long political, economic, social, moral and spiritual crisis that is going through the country. “There is a long crisis in our homeland that forces us to ask ourselves: What do we want from Peru today?” he questioned.

The prelate also emphasized the importance of fundamental values ​​such as freedom, sovereignty, democracy, justice, equality and national unity, which must continue to burn the “flame of hope.”

According to the Archbishop, “200 years after our independence, Peruvianness must be seen as social cohesion and a sense of belonging, a melting pot that blends different traditions and cultures.”

In addition, the statement addressed the current weakness of Peruvian institutions, the lack of leadership in various areas and the poor infrastructure in remote areas, which has led to great political and social vulnerability. “Peruvian democracy has resisted threats, but it requires the active participation of civil society, especially our young people,” said Bishop Cabrejos.
